Classic Quiche Lorraine

60 min 596 kcal per serving Medium

Ingredients

4 Servings
  • pie crust1 piece
  • bacon6 slices
  • shredded Swiss cheese1 cup
  • grated Parmesan cheese0,25 cup
  • chopped onion0,33 cup
  • large eggs4 pieces
  • half-and-half cream1 cup
  • salt0,25 teaspoon
  • ground white pepper0,25 teaspoon
  • ground nutmeg0,13 teaspoon

Instructions

  1. 1

    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

  2. 2

    Place the pie crust in a 9-inch pie plate and set aside.

  3. 3

    In a skillet over medium heat, cook the bacon until crisp. Remove, drain on paper towels, and crumble.

  4. 4

    Sprinkle the crumbled bacon, Swiss cheese, Parmesan cheese, and chopped onion evenly over the pie crust.

  5. 5

    In a medium bowl, whisk together the eggs, half-and-half cream, salt, white pepper, and nutmeg until well combined.

  6. 6

    Pour the egg mixture over the bacon and cheese in the pie crust.

  7. 7

    Bake in the preheated oven for 35 to 40 minutes, or until the quiche is set and the top is golden brown.

  8. 8

    Allow the quiche to cool for a few minutes before slicing and serving.
